Introduction to HP Drivers

HP drivers are software programs that enable communications between your hardware and the operating system. Drivers ensure that all components of your HP device, such as printers, scanners, and audio devices, function as intended. When a driver is outdated, your device may not perform as expected, leading to various issues like printing problems, slow performance, and device malfunctions.

Accessing HP Drivers on Windows

1. Visiting the HP Support Website

The first and most straightforward method to find HP drivers on Windows is by visiting the official HP Support website. Here, you can browse through a wide array of drivers and software for any HP device you own.

Navigate to the Drivers section on the HP Support website. Scroll down and you will see an option to search for drivers by product name or number. Enter your HP device’s model number and click Search. Review the list of available drivers for your device and select the ones you need. Follow the on-screen instructions to download and install the drivers.

2. Using the HP Support Assistant

Another efficient way to find and install drivers is by utilizing the HP Support Assistant, a software tool designed to simplify the process for you.

Download and install the HP Support Assistant software on your Windows machine. Once installed, launch the HP Support Assistant. Select your HP device from the list of supported models. The software will scan your device and automatically find and install the latest drivers. Follow the prompts to complete the installation process.

Tips and Best Practices for Driver Management

To ensure that all your drivers remain up to date, consider these best practices:

Scan Regularly: Use the HP Support Assistant to periodically scan for new drivers. Monitor Updates: Keep an eye on the HP Support website for any updates or new releases. Don’t Over-Update: Ensure that you are only installing drivers from a verified source like the HP website. Backup Your System: Before making any system changes, consider creating a system backup to restore if anything goes wrong.
